3.7
Trails
In the true display, trails make it possible for you to reach a conclusion quickly about the manoeuvre
performed by targets. In the relative display, the trails provide a quick overview of the danger situation (a
constant bearing). However, only qualitative information can be obtained from them.
For radar echoes moving on the PPI, trails can be displayed. These trails can be varied as follows:
-
The display of these trails can be switched on and off.
-
Their length can be specified.
-
If the screen stabilisation of the PPI is set to RM, the trails can be displayed with the PPI orientation
"North-Up" and "Course-Up" relative  to own ship or with true (absolute) orientation, i.e. in relation
to the sea bottom
 1)
-
The trails can be deleted so that they have to build up again.
Switching the Display of the Trails On and Off
The display of the trails is switched on and off by clicking on the
TRAILS area.
Specifying the Length of the Trails
Click on the TRAILS area by means of the MORE key; then, in the
menu that is opened as a result, either
a)
click on the desired time, or
b)
click into the (vertical) bar-area, drag the bar to the desired
value, and press the DO key, or
c)
click into the upper numerical area and enter the value by
means of the virtual keyboard.
If the trails are lengthened, they reach the new specified length
only after the time difference (i.e. in the case of switching over
from 12 to 30 minutes, 18 minutes will pass before the trails
correspond to a length of 30 minutes). 
The reduction of the trail length too takes some time.
In the TRAILS area, the length currently being displayed is indi-
cated.
Switching the Trails to Relative or True Display
The switch-over is performed by clicking into the right-hand TRAILS
area.
The switch-over is possible only in the RM modes "North-Up"
and "Course-Up". In TM mode, the trails displayed are always
true; in the RM mode "Head-Up", they are always relative.
Deletion of Trails
Click on the TRAILS area by means of the MORE key; then, in the
menu that is opened as a result, click (with the DO key) on RESET.
The trails are also deleted whenever a switch-over occurs which
changes the entire radar video (RM/TM, PPI orientation, Range,
Center/OffCenter), but they then appear again.
